A group of women legislators staged a “suffragette skit” Monday at the statehouse. The event served to commemorate “Women’s History Month” and the momentous battle to win women the right to vote.Democrat Representative Pam Jochum of Dubuque was among the group, who wore costumes from the turn of the century. She says their roots began with the suffragette movement. Jochum says modern-day women are the beneficiaries of those early suffragettes who taught them the meaning of real leadership and standing up for the rights of others when it may not be politically popular to do so.
